Job Summary
In this role, you design and manage IT systems, ensuring server reliability and network security. You assist colleagues with technical issues and develop automation solutions to optimize processes.
Job Technologies
Your role in the team
- You plan, oversee, and develop systems that advance our company.
- You take care of servers, networks, and security – and have the freedom to make processes smarter.
- You manage our internal servers, handle updates, backups, and ensure that all systems run stably.
- You monitor and configure routers, switches, firewalls, and VPNs.
- You regularly plan, review, and test backups.
- You ensure that no data is lost in case of an emergency.
- You are one of the first points of contact for IT questions and assist colleagues with problems.
- You set up new PCs, notebooks, and monitors, handle software installations, and configure network settings.
- You plan and oversee the transition to new systems.
- You test new tools, evaluate their practical applicability, and recommend what truly advances us.
- You manage external providers, partners, or remote developers and coordinate your work with them.
- You connect systems via APIs or tools like N8N.
- You have an overview of our active website domains and are able to provide internal tools locally or online for the right teams in a secure and high-performance manner.

About Your Employer
Migrando Ug
Migrando GmbH, based in Cottbus, has established itself as a reliable partner in the field of Legal-Tech and legal services. It provides clients with support in applying for German citizenship and other residency-related matters by combining legal expertise with modern digital processes.
